I have a mini-PC running windows. On that, I run home assistant in virtualbox, have plex installed, and a cheap USB harddrive plugged in to keep my plex media. I’ve turned on sharing for a folder in this drive so other devices on my network can access it.

I’ve watched some videos and read some tutorials. I have a pretty good idea on how I’m going to run HA and Plex, but I’m unsure about turning my USB drive into something the rest of my devices can access as well as something Plex can directly access too.

What would you recommend as the most beginner friendly, easy way to accomplish this? I keep seeing TrueNAS pop up, but I’m not convinced this isn’t way overkill for what I want to do. So what would you recommend I look at to start out? The amount of information and things I don’t know yet is a little overwhelming.

After I get more familiar with the system, I’m totally happy to branch out and try more advanced things that most people prefer, but that’s down the road for me now.

Edit: to be clear, I’m planning on completely ditching windows and setting everything back up in proxmox
